Short simple piece on a loved one leaving.
You know how they say
That all we gotta do is pray
This, I really can't deny
But sometimes it's like, why?

The white clouds fill the big blue
How, I really have no clue.
Just like when you tell us you're gone.
I nod and think, how to move on.

You say it'll take some time.
So I sit down and try not to pine.
Then I suddenly think of you.
And all resolutions disappear from view.

I find myself standing at your door.
Forgetting all my supposed chores.
A finger lifted to the bell.
I thought I knew your footsteps well.

But when, at your porch stood a stranger.
Life never seemed any crazier.
